Need aiwa stereo code for uverse remote

I have the uverse remote for the model no s10-s1 on the back of the remote....

Try theses codes.
When putting in the codes you will need to press 0 for a TV, press 1 for a vcr/dvd and press 2 for any other device. The remote codes are 718,775,726,774,720,724,641,656,687,636. I hope these steps are helpful for you.

How do I program an AT&T u-verse remote to an ONKYO RC-866M remote

The RC-866M is the remote. What you need to do is add the codes for your Onkyo receiver into the ATT remote. There are 4 or 5 different Uverse remotes, but most can be reprogrammed by pressing the 'Menu' and 'OK' button together. First add your Onkyo codes to the ATT remote as an 'aux' device. After that is working, you can control the power and volume by adding the 'aux' device (Onkyo) to the power and volume buttons on the uverse remote.

These are all the different Onkyo Receiver codes:
Onkyo: 5002, 5018, 5073, 5074, 5075, 5076, 5077, 5078, 5079, 5080, 5081, 5082, 5084, 5085, 5086, 5087, 5130, 5131, 5140

I am attempting to program my remote to an aiwa stereo but i do not have a code and I don't remember how do that. HELP!!

Hey there, my name is Cheri Torres and I am with DISH Network customer service. I came across your question and I would be happy to help you with this issue. :) We have a few different codes for all of our different IR remotes. I will give you all of the codes that work the best, for the most common IR remotes that we have. You will be able to see which model remote you have by looking on the back of the remote at the top. The model number usually consists of two digits with a decimal point. For the 3.0, 3.1,3.2, and 3.4 IR remotes the most common codes for an Aiwa Stereo are 636, 641, 656, 687, and 718. For the 5.0, 5.2, 5.3, and 5.4 IR remotes the most common codes are 718, 641, and 720. Here are the instructions for addressing your remote to your stereo. I hope you find these codes and instructions useful. If you have any other questions feel free to post back here or email me at [email protected].

  1. Press and hold the desired Mode button until all mode button back lights come on, then release.
  2. Use the number buttons to enter the device code corresponding to the equipment. AUX Mode: Before entering the device code:
    • Press 0 for a TV
    • Press 1 for a VCR/DVD
    • Press 2 for any other device.
  3. Press the pound (#) button Note: The light will blink off after each digit is entered and then return to a steady light.
  4. Press the POUND (#) button. If the code entered is valid for the remote, the mode light flashes three times.
